The table below provides summary statistics and salary benchmarking for jobs requiring Project Management skills. It covers permanent job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 22 January 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
22 Jan 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 49 17 25
Rank change year-on-year -32 +8 +4
Permanent jobs citing Project Management 2,653 5,208 4,609
As % of all permanent jobs in the UK 4.28% 9.80% 7.35%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 5.32% 10.77% 8.24%
Number of salaries quoted 1,478 2,285 3,293
10th Percentile £28,250 £36,350 £34,834
25th Percentile £35,000 £46,250 £42,500
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£52,500 £57,500 £55,000
Median % change year-on-year -8.70% +4.55% -8.03%
75th Percentile £71,938 £71,500 £70,001
90th Percentile £90,000 £87,500 £86,250
UK excluding London median annual salary £45,000 £55,000 £52,396
% change year-on-year -18.18% +4.97% -2.44%
